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team carefully evaluates the affected area, identifying the source of the water and assessing the extent of the damage. We use specialized equipment to detect moisture and find out the best course of action.
Step 2: Water Removal
We use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to safely remove standing water, re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th. Our team works efficiently to get the job done quickly.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to dry the affected area, ensuring that no moisture remains.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ring your property is safe to inhabit.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our team carefully cleans and sanitizes the affected area, removing any remaining debris, dirt, or contaminants. This step is essential in preventing further damage and ensuring your property is restored to its original condition.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Verification
Our team conducts a final inspection to ensure that all areas have been properly cleaned, dried, and repaired. We verify that all equipment has been removed, and your property is safe to inhabit.

Warning Signs You Need Residential Water Removal
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ore the warning signs, call us today to address any water-related issues quickly.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, lingering odors can show h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Discoloration on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of water damage. Our team can assess and repair the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or buckle. Our team can repair or replace the affected area to restore your property’s integrity.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or high humidity. Our team can assess and repair the issue to prevent further damage.
Visible Water Damage or Leaks
Visible signs of water damage or leaks need immediate attention.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.
Unpleasant Odors from Your HVAC System
Unpleasant odors from your HVAC system can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.

Residential Water Removal Cost In League City, TX
The cost of Residential Water Removal can vary a lot based on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in League City, TX. These estimates are based on real-world costs homeowners have encountered.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ment required |
| Water damage repair and rest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| Scope of repairs, materials required, labor costs |
| Mold remediation and c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| Extent of mold growth, affected areas, equipment required |
| Dehumidification and drying |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, equipment required, duration of drying process |
| Water damage inspection and assessment | Free – $500 | Complexity of situation, time required for assessment |
| Water damage prevention and maintenance | $500 – $2,000 | Scope of work, materials required, labor costs |
Keep in mind that ex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and may vary based on the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ates to help you understand the costs involved.
